Before IPL 2026, rarely have so many players been out of the tournament during a single season, as has happened this time. This trend had started even before the season started and continued till just before the end of the season. The latest case is related to Lucknow Super Giants, which is already out of the playoffs. But before the last two matches of the season, the team's star batsman Aiden Markram has returned to his country South Africa.
Last place in the points table Lucknow Only two matches are left, one of which will be played in Jaipur on Tuesday, May 19. In this match, Lucknow will face Rajasthan Royals. But in this match, Lucknow will have to enter without its batsman Markram. According to the report of ESPN-Cricinfo, Markram had to suddenly return to his country South Africa due to personal reasons and hence he will not be able to play the remaining two matches.
Right-handed batsman and spinner Aiden Markram had played all 12 matches for Lucknow so far this season but he could not make much impact. This season, only 231 runs were scored from his bat in 12 innings and like most of the batsmen of the team, he too could not do wonders. Markram did not score a half-century in a single innings in the entire season and his highest score in this season was only 45 runs. However, only Mitchell Marsh (467 runs) and captain Rishabh Pant (251) scored more runs than him.
